What Happens to Your Communication Data When the Legacy System Has to Go?
To understand what happens to your communications data when legacy systems become outdated, first you need to understand what legacy data is. Legacy data includes historical communications records, such as emails, instant messages, voice recordings, and other digital interactions, that organizations are required to retain to meet regulatory, legal, and governance obligations. Although these records may reside in systems that are no longer actively used, they remain subject to retention, supervision, eDiscovery, and audit requirements.
Regulated firms face a compounded set of challenges when undertaking digital transformation and legacy system modernization. These span governance, compliance, technical complexity, organizational readiness, and execution. Retiring legacy technology is rarely as simple as switching the system off. A recorder may have reached end of life. Infrastructure may be expensive to maintain. A business may be consolidating platforms following an acquisition. A cloud transformation programme may be underway.
But there is a fundamental compliance issue. The infrastructure currently in place may be obsolete, the regulated data inside it isn't. Regulated organizations can be required to retain communications long after the technology originally used to capture them has reached the end of its useful life.
That means digital transformation creates two very distinct challenges: a technology one – how do we retire the technology we no longer want – and a compliance one – how do we preserve the communication data we are still required to keep.
Cloud adoption and digital transformation are already changing the infrastructure equation, and the pressure to modernize is understandable.
The recent Bank of England research into outsourcing and competition in UK retail deposit banking found CSP adoption associated with lower operating costs and a larger deposit base. For larger institutions, the researchers found evidence consistent with cloud adoption being used partly to reorganise legacy infrastructure and reduce operating costs.
The research also makes a broader point. Cloud should not necessarily be viewed simply as a cost-saving technology. The authors describe cloud outsourcing as a form of process innovation capable of influencing how banks operate and compete.
For large regulated organizations carrying generations of technology, this matters.
Maintaining ageing infrastructure purely because historical regulated data remains stored within it can perpetuate cost, complexity and operational dependency long after the original system has stopped delivering strategic value.
So do compliance teams still need the legacy system, or do they need the records contained within it?
The infrastructure and the record have different lifecycles
This distinction is particularly important for regulated communications.
- Voice recorders, collaboration platforms, archives and other communications technologies all have technology lifecycles.
- Regulatory records have retention lifecycles.
Those timelines don't necessarily match.
An organization may therefore find itself maintaining an ageing recorder or archive not because it still needs the application operationally, but because it needs continued access to the historical communications stored within it. Over time, that can leave firms managing multiple generations of communications infrastructure.
New communications are captured through modern cloud and collaboration platforms while historical records remain distributed across older on-premise technologies and archives.
The result can be a fragmented communications data estate spanning both current and legacy infrastructure. Migrating regulated communications isn't simply copying files. Moving historical communications out of legacy technology sounds straightforward.
In practice, regulated communications can be more complex than a collection of audio files or messages. A communication may depend on media, timestamps, participant information and associated metadata to identify and interpret the record. Maintaining those relationships can be critical to ensuring the resulting record remains useful. For regulated organizations, a migration that successfully moves storage volume but compromises the usefulness or integrity of the records is not necessarily a successful migration. Completeness needs to be demonstrated. How does it know that everything expected to arrive actually arrived?
For regulated communications, the ability to compare expected records against migrated or captured records can provide important evidence of completeness and highlight exceptions that need investigation.
This distinction becomes increasingly important as firms consolidate multiple communications sources into a common data environment.
The goal should therefore be way more than decommissioning ageing infrastructure. A successful legacy communications programme should leave the organization with a better data estate than it had before. Instead of historical communications remaining locked inside separate recorders and archives, they can become part of a more centralized communications data environment. That can improve the ability of authorised teams to search and retrieve records for regulatory enquiries, investigations, legal discovery and other operational requirements. It can also reduce the dependency between the historical record and the technology originally used to create or store it.
The long-term value lies in preserving access to the record, not preserving the legacy system indefinitely. Communications data that historically existed primarily to satisfy retention obligations is increasingly capable of supporting additional applications.
Consolidating data for audits and as part of future AI projects
Financial institutions are investing heavily in analytics and AI, much of which depends on access to large volumes of organizational data. This doesn't mean that migrating historical communications to the cloud automatically makes the data “AI-ready.”
AI readiness is more complex and depends on the intended use case, data quality, metadata, governance and other requirements. But inaccessible data locked inside ageing infrastructure is unlikely to be a useful starting point either.
Legacy modernization can therefore create an important prerequisite: making previously fragmented communications data accessible to the systems and applications authorised to use it.
